Searching for the hidden 2022
If you have not spotted the number yet, try adjusting your approach.
Instead of scanning the image randomly, move your eyes methodically from left to right, then top to bottom. This systematic technique often helps reveal patterns that the brain initially skips over.
Some puzzle fans also recommend briefly stepping back from the screen and returning to it with fresh eyes. I have personally tried this trick during similar brain teasers, and surprisingly, it often works. A number that seemed invisible suddenly appears within seconds.
